Women's clothing has a long history of being dyed using pigments, and China has been at the forefront of developing innovative dyeing techniques and pigments. The tradition of dyeing fabrics dates back thousands of years in China, with methods evolving over time to include more sophisticated and environmentally friendly practices.

One of the most popular types of dye used in women's clothing in China is natural plant-based dye. these dyes are derived from various plants and roots, such as indigo, madder, and safflower. Not only do these natural dyes create vibrant and long-lasting colors, but they are also eco-friendly and safe for the environment. In addition to natural dyes, synthetic pigments are also widely used in the Chinese textile industry. These pigments offer a wider range of colors and are often more cost-effective than natural dyes. However, there has been a growing trend towards using eco-friendly synthetic pigments that are free from harmful chemicals and heavy metals. The process of dyeing women's clothing in China involves a series of steps, including preparing the fabric, mixing the dye, immersing the fabric in the dye bath, and then rinsing and drying the fabric. Skilled artisans carefully monitor the dyeing process to ensure that the fabric absorbs the color evenly and that the final product meets quality standards. In recent years, there has been a greater emphasis on sustainability and environmental responsibility in the fashion industry. Chinese textile manufacturers are increasingly adopting eco-friendly dyeing practices, such as using water-saving techniques, recycling dye bath water, and reducing chemical usage. Overall, the art of dyeing women's clothing in China using pigments is a beautiful craft that reflects a rich cultural heritage and a commitment to innovation and sustainability. By embracing traditional dyeing techniques and incorporating modern, eco-friendly practices, Chinese designers and manufacturers are paving the way for a more sustainable and ethical future for the fashion industry.
